San Mateo de Gállego, Zaragoza, Spain
Overview
San Mateo de Gállego is a small, traditional town north of Zaragoza known for its historic church, lively festivals, and proximity to beautiful countryside. The town exudes authentic Spanish village life with friendly locals and a relaxed pace.
Best Time to Visit
April-June for mild spring weather and local festivals
Local Tips
Shops may close for siesta between 2pm-5pm; public buses connect to Zaragoza but schedules are limited, so check ahead.
Cultural Etiquette
Tipping is appreciated but not mandatory (round up the bill); dress casually but respectfully when visiting churches; greet with 'buenos días' in shops.
Safety Warnings
San Mateo de Gállego is generally very safe; usual caution with belongings is enough. The town is quiet after dark and there are no significant areas to avoid.
Hidden Gems
Explore the Sotos y Galachos del Ebro Nature Reserve nearby, or visit the Ermitas and local artisan shops for unique souvenirs.
